Mark Catlin Jr.

Mark Catlin Jr. (October 18, 1910 – January 23, 1987)[1] was a Wisconsin Republican politician and legislator.

[2] Born in Appleton, Wisconsin, Catlin graduated from the University of Wisconsin–Madison and became a lawyer.

[3] His father was the college football coach Mark Catlin Sr., who was also a lawyer and legislator.

[5][6] In 1957, the State Bar of Wisconsin found Catlin guilty of unethical conduct; the ruling was upheld by the Wisconsin Supreme Court and he was fined $1500 and his law license was suspended for six months.
